Essential Duties:

  • Works with management to buy content from publishers.
  • Works with publishers (imprints and/or distribution lines) to buy inventory to achieve company goals for sales goals, fill rate and inventory turns.
  • Selects products; provides initial forecasts based on sales history of comparable titles, demonstrates knowledge of market trends, and has a thorough understanding of the impact of marketing and media on the title\'s sales potential; adjusts forecasts and maintains backlist inventory levels; understands specific needs of customers; maximizes sell-through while maintaining service levels on all new titles.
  • Submits reorders in a timely manner based on sales, demand and title history.
  • Collaborates with Content Manager on management of critical titles.
  • Analyzes title sell-through and market trends; researches; monitors and reacts to events in market that may affect sales (e.g. Media coverage, Literary Awards, news events).
  • Represents the inventory needs of Ingram\xe2\x80\x99s customers to assigned publishers; works with publishers to ensure that Ingram and its customers receive a fair and adequate share of inventory on all titles.
  • Uses Product systems, , to manage inventory levels and fill rate through a combination of forecasting, buying, returns, and DC transfers;
  • Ensures that bibliographic/supplier data is current and accurate.
  • Meets all deadlines associated with accurate item set-up and ongoing maintenance.
  • Works with publishers to assure timely arrival of purchase orders. Expedites and confirms receipt by publisher of hot title orders. Tracks shipments and resolves supply chain problems and inefficiencies.
  • Drives greater profitability through effective management of POs to maximize discounts and operational efficiency, and effective management of stock offers and other incentives.
  • Prepares relevant reports and assists in formulating a list of objectives for the business review. Participates in periodic business reviews based on critical analysis and makes recommendations that will drive profitability and assists in following up on the outcomes of those reviews.
  • Analyzes various vendor activity reports for key performance indicators and recommends the activities to ensure enhanced financial performance and profit contribution. Key performance indicators include fill rate, inventory turn, aged inventory, and sell-through. Addresses publisher issues to include: operational, marketing, advertising, finance, and transportation.
  • Manages incoming marketing and publicity information from publishers and ensures timely flow of information between the Product, Marketing, and Sales teams as relevant. Ensures that information on high profile titles is disseminated appropriately.
  • Participates as a positive team player within the Product team and within the Ingram organization and provides support as a product expert and publisher contact.
  • Actively communicates resolution of issues to other Ingram departments.
  • Works with publisher to ensure that they are following stated Ingram business policies.
  • Creates or oversees distribution of publisher reports.
  • Maintains international editions and channel restrictions.
  • Reviews and provides an action code for items in the mass maintenance file.
  • Responds to internal inquiries from other departments.
